A Culinary Capital: Where Food Meets Art
Lyon is often referred to as the gastronomic capital of France, and for good reason. 🍲 The city is a paradise for foodies, with an array of Michelin-starred restaurants and cozy bouchons (traditional Lyonnais eateries) lining its streets. From the famous Paul Bocuse to the lesser-known gems, you can indulge in dishes like coq au vin, quenelles de brochet, and tarte Tatin. Each bite is a culinary masterpiece, reflecting the city’s deep-rooted love for fine dining. 🍴
Historical Wonders: A Walk Through Time
Beyond its culinary delights, Lyon is a treasure trove of history. 🏰 The city boasts a UNESCO World Heritage site, encompassing the historic districts of Vieux Lyon (Old Lyon) and the Fourvière Hill. Stroll through the narrow, winding streets of Vieux Lyon, where medieval and Renaissance architecture blend seamlessly. Visit the ancient Roman amphitheaters at Fourvière, which date back to the 1st century AD, and marvel at the panoramic views of the city. 🏛️
Vibrant Culture: Where Tradition Meets Modernity
Lyon is a city that seamlessly blends tradition with modernity. 🎨 The annual Fête des Lumières (Festival of Lights) transforms the city into a magical wonderland, with stunning light installations and projections adorning buildings and public spaces. The city is also home to numerous museums, including the Musée des Beaux-Arts and the Musée Miniature et Cinéma, offering a glimpse into the artistic and cinematic heritage of Lyon. 🎭
